Shown here are six Salvation Army orators. Front row, seated from left to right, Bobbie Jean Ellis of Waco, Texas, who finished third; Bernettie Willerton of Longview, Texas and Christelle Smith of Fort Worth, Texas. Back row, standing from left to right, Charles Gearing of Dallas Citadel who was the winner and will compete Saturday night in the state finals at Wichita Falls; Max Carter of Corsicana, second place winner, and James Jap of Dallas Compton Citadel. All men and women are wearing uniforms. These young Salvation Army workers competed Thursday night in an evangelistic oratorical contest at the Fort Worth Citadel. Published in the Fort Worth Star-Telegram morning edition, February 1, 1946.
